Transaction 64b8a72a4c527fddfaa6575e3c0f389a74cae63ef285dd6ff76c1551278bd0fc

3 Input
2 Outputs
  • 64b8a72a4c527fddfaa6575e3c0f389a74cae63ef285dd6ff76c1551278bd0fc:0
  • value  3281043
    address  16r63JzfVCnZ2VYpCCagkRbrLtRw8G32Z1
  • 64b8a72a4c527fddfaa6575e3c0f389a74cae63ef285dd6ff76c1551278bd0fc:1
  • value  25145358
    address  1BQ85rQDjYiyrWn1hmBxjwv56ujcr576Du